Ryan’s Contracting Ltd. & Ryan’s Transport lost a great man on September 22, 2022 - We lost the cornerstone of our business and our family. We are still grieving but have returned back to work, as he would want us to.

Richard William Ryan (Dick), 79 years old, of Trepassey, NL, passed away suddenly on Sept 22, 2022. He had health challenges over the last 3 years and was a bilateral amputee, but was experiencing great health since his amputation, he loved life and died as he lived, on the highway.

Richard was born on July 10, 1943 to Denis and Catherine Ryan in Trepassey. He earned his Grade 11 and then started trucking as a young man. He had a love for trucks and an aptitude for maintaining them, with his years of practical experience he successfully challenged the Mechanic examination at the College of Trades and Technology and earned a Provincial and Interprovincial Heavy Duty Equipment Certificate in 1980.

Richard was a proud and honourable businessman who believed in a gentleman’s handshake. He had 3 companies that provided employment to many people over the years, however trucks were always his passion and he was most proud of Ryan’s Contracting & Transport and the reputation he earned and the legacy he passed onto his family. Richard continued to drive a tractor trailer until the age of 75 years old. He was also a Mechanic with the Dept. of Highways in the 1980’s and he would operate his own construction equipment after hours; he had a work ethic and passion for work that is unparalleled.

In 1966 he married the love of his life, Joan (nee Critch) Ryan, they immediately started their family of 4 children, Louis, Elaine, Rick and Darren.

Richard was a force of nature, with that entrepreneurial spirit he was determined to provide for his family and give them the life he felt they richly deserved. His family meant more to him than anything else in the world, something he proudly mentioned often. He was unendingly proud of Lou for his ability to operate equipment, Elaine for her business mind, Rick for his dedication to his beloved trucks and Darren was his baby who followed him everywhere, a loss he never got over. He strived to keep Darren’s memory alive and he always tried his best to be the best provider to his family. Joan was the love of his life and he looked at her with such devotion, she stood by his side through ups and downs and supported him by raising his family, supporting him in his business endeavors and taking care of him right up until his final day. She was his everything, they faced everything head on together and she kept him laughing every day, they were each others rock.

Richard was also passionate about a game of cards and looked forward to playing with his card group, all of whom he thought the world of.

Anyone who knew Richard knew that he was the most loving husband, father, grandfather and great grandfather a family could ask for.
